15 Agenoria Drive is a three-bedroom detached house in Stourbridge (DY8 3TJ). It has a recorded floor area of 82 m² (around 883 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1991-1995 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(November 2023) shows a D (score 67),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since July 2013. Between certificates, lighting went from Good to Very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 81), a 2-band jump.
It hasn't traded since August 2007, a hold of 19 years that's notably long for the area. That sale landed at the peak of the pre-credit-crunch market, which is a useful reference point when interpreting the price.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 7.4%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£324,000 sits 58% above the 2007 sale of £205,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£232/sq ft) was about 94.4%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
